WeTransfer's guide on configuring firewalls says:
WeTransfer uses HTTPS (port 443) for secure communication and QUIC protocol for faster, more efficient transfers. QUIC is the transport layer for HTTP/3 and runs over UDP, which means your firewall should allow both TCP traffic on port 443 and UDP traffic on port 443. This combination gives you the security of encrypted connections with the speed benefits of modern web protocols.
